Q: Is 6,015,448 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 6,015,448 is a composite number.

Why is 6,015,448 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 6,015,448 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 8 283 566 1,132 2,264 2,657 5,314 10,628 21,256 751,931 1,503,862 3,007,724 and 6,015,448, with no remainder.

Since 6,015,448 cannot be divided by just 1 and 6,015,448, it is a composite number.
